Printing layouts

You can print layouts individually or multiple layouts together. You can specify print settings for each layout independently, for example, you can select different printers for different layouts in the same project.

Dorico uses settings for layouts to create automatic print settings, so you might find that many print options are already appropriate for the layouts you want to print. For example, if you are connected to a printer that can print A3 paper and the page size of your full score layout is set to A3 in Layout Options, Dorico automatically selects A3 in the Page Setup section of the Print Options panel.

Procedure

  1. In the Layouts panel, select the layouts that you want to print.
    Note

    The Select Layout menu in the toolbar is disabled in Print mode. If you want to see a different layout in the print preview area, select it in the Layouts panel.

  2. Optional: Change the number of copies in any of the following ways:
    • Click - or + in each layout card.

    • In the Print Options panel, enter the number of copies into the Copies field in the Destination section.

      Note

      Changing the Copies value changes the number of copies for all selected layouts.

  3. Optional: Activate/Deactivate Collate copies.
  4. In the Print Options panel, choose Printer in the Destination section.
  5. Optional: Select a printer from the menu.
  6. In the Job Type section, select the page arrangement you want from the menu.
  7. In the Job Type section, choose the pages you want to print from the following options:
    • All Pages

    • Page Range

  8. Optional: If you selected Page Range, enter the first/last pages of the range into the From/to fields.
  9. In the Page Setup section, select a paper size from the menu.
  10. Choose the paper orientation you want.
  11. Optional: If you selected Spreads or 2-up for the job type, activate/deactivate Print odd final page on.
  12. Select a paper size for the odd final page.
  13. Choose a paper orientation for the odd final page.
  14. Choose one of the following size options:
    • Fit to Paper

    • Custom Scale

  15. Optional: If you selected Custom Scale, enter the scale factor you want into the Scale factor field.
  16. In the Duplex Printing section, select one of the printing options from the Print on menu.
  17. Optional: If you selected a duplex printing option, use the lower menus to select how the printed image is flipped when printing on the reverse side of the paper.
  18. In the Annotations section, activate each annotation you want to add to the selected layouts.
  19. Click Print.

Result

The selected layouts are printed according to the print settings you have applied.

Tip

You can select individual layouts and set up their printing options without printing straight away. Once you have set up the printing options you want for multiple layouts, you can then select all the layouts you want to print and click Print, and your existing print settings are applied, even if your selection contains layouts with different print settings.
